• 关于我们
  • 产品
  • 数字圈
  • 区块链
Sign in Get Started

            区块链交易执行算法的原理与应用探析2025-06-02 02:57:52

            一、区块链交易执行算法的基本概念

            区块链技术的发展为金融、物流、供应链等多个领域带来了革命性的变化,而交易执行算法作为区块链的重要组成部分,承担着不可或缺的角色。简单来说,交易执行算法是指在区块链网络中对交易的验证、确认及执行过程的一系列规则和步骤。它确保了交易在网络中可信、透明且无法篡改。

            二、区块链交易执行的基本流程

            在区块链网络中执行交易的过程通常可以分为以下几个步骤:

            • 交易发起:用户通过钱包生成交易请求,指定发送方、接收方及交易金额等信息,并签署交易以证明身份。
            • 交易广播:交易请求通过P2P网络广播到所有节点。这保证了网络中的每个节点都能收到这笔交易的信息。
            • 交易验证:节点收到交易后会进行初步验证,确保交易数据的正确性、有效性和交易发送者的余额足够等。
            • 打包交易:验证后的交易会被节点打包成区块,并形成待确认的交易池。
            • 共识机制执行:网络中的参与者通过共识机制决定哪个节点的区块能被添加到区块链中。常见的共识机制有工作量证明(PoW)、权益证明(PoS)等。
            • 区块添加和确认:经过共识机制确认的区块将被添加到区块链中,交易也随之完成,完成交易的节点会更新各自的账本。

            三、区块链交易执行算法的关键技术

            区块链交易执行算法涉及多项关键技术,如下:

            • 智能合约:智能合约是一种自动执行合约条款的程序,可以在特定条件满足时自动进行交易执行,这是区块链交易执行的重要组成部分。
            • 共识机制:共识机制是确保区块链网络中所有节点达成一致的协议。不同的共识机制对交易执行的效率、安全性和去中心化程度会产生重大影响。
            • 密码学技术:区块链交易执行依赖于一系列密码学技术,如哈希函数、数字签名等,确保交易的安全与不可伪造。
            • 数据结构:区块链使用特定的数据结构(如链式结构),确保数据的串联性与不可篡改性,交易数据一旦确认便无法更改。

            四、区块链交易执行算法的应用场景

            随着区块链技术的不断发展,其交易执行算法的应用范围也在不断扩大:

            • 金融行业:区块链通过减少中介环节,提高交易执行的效率及透明度。比特币、以太坊等数字资产的交易都是基于区块链的交易执行算法进行的。
            • 供应链管理:通过区块链,可以实时跟踪产品从采购到销售的整个流程,确保产品的溯源及交易的真实性,供应链的管理效率。
            • 身份验证:利用区块链的去中心化特性,可以开发基于区块链的身份认证系统,有效防止身份盗用和信息泄露。
            • 版权保护:艺术品、音乐作品等数字内容的版权可以通过区块链进行登记和管理,交易执行算法可以确保版权交易的合法性与透明度。

            五、常见问题解答

            什么是智能合约?其在区块链中的作用是什么?

            智能合约(Smart Contract)是一种自执行的合约,合同条款以计算机代码的形式存储在区块链上。智能合约的主要作用在于自动化性、透明性和不可篡改性。当预定的条件被满足时,智能合约会自动执行相关的交易或操作。在区块链中,智能合约可以用于多种应用,例如自动支付、股权转让、保险索赔等场景。由于其自执行功能,智能合约大大减少了人力干预的必要,也降低了交易成本和风险。

            区块链中的共识机制有哪些类型?它们各自的优缺点是什么?

            区块链中的共识机制主要包括工作量证明(PoW)、权益证明(PoS)、Delegated Proof of Stake (DPoS)、实用拜占庭容错(PBFT)等。 - 工作量证明(PoW):通过解决复杂的数学问题来竞争生成新的区块,安全性高,但耗能巨大,速度相对较慢。 - 权益证明(PoS):通过持有的代币数量来选择生成区块的节点,能耗低,交易速度快,但可能导致富者更富的问题。 - DPoS:通过投票选出代表来生成区块,效率高,但去中心化程度较低。 - PBFT:适用于联盟链,通过特定的节点进行共识,速度快,但需要较高的网络信任度。

            区块链交易算法的安全性如何保障?

            区块链交易算法的安全性保障主要依赖于以下几个方面: - 密码学技术:使用哈希函数和数字签名技术确保交易的不可篡改与身份验证。 - 共识机制:利用多节点参与的共识机制,确保交易的真实有效。即使某些节点恶意攻击,整体网络仍能保持稳定。 - 透明性:由于区块链交易是公开的,任何人都可以查看交易记录,这种透明性增加了交易的信任度。 - 去中心化:没有单一的控制者,降低了系统被攻击的概率,提高了安全性。

            未来区块链的交易执行算法可能会有哪些发展趋势?

            未来区块链交易执行算法可能会朝以下几个方向发展: - 高效率:随着技术的进步,新型共识算法的出现将极大地提高交易处理速度,解决当前区块链项目中存在的低吞吐量问题。 - 隐私保护:为了满足合规要求和用户对隐私的担忧,隐私保护技术(如零知识证明)可能会成为区块链交易执行算法的重要组成部分。 - 跨链技术:随着不同区块链系统的共存,未来的交易执行算法将可能需要支持跨链操作,提高不同链之间的互操作性。 - 智能合约:智能合约的开发工具和平台将会继续发展,使得其更加易用,智能合约的安全审计和验证机制也将逐步成熟。

            综上所述,区块链交易执行算法作为区块链技术中的核心组件,面临既的挑战和机遇,其发展将持续影响众多行业的运作方式。随着技术的进步与应用的不断深化,区块链的未来充满了无限可能性。

            注册我们的时事通讯

            我们的进步

            本周热门

            深入探讨后量子区块链的
            深入探讨后量子区块链的
            区块链新赛场规则解析:
            区块链新赛场规则解析:
            区块链建筑:未来建筑行
            区块链建筑:未来建筑行
            思考一个和 和5个相关的关
            思考一个和 和5个相关的关
            区块链服务备案机构的解
            区块链服务备案机构的解

            地址

            Address : 1234 lock, Charlotte, North Carolina, United States

            Phone : +12 534894364

            Email : info@example.com

            Fax : +12 534894364

            快速链接

            • 关于我们
            • 产品
            • 数字圈
            • 区块链
            • 易欧
            • 易欧交易所

            通讯

            通过订阅我们的邮件列表,您将始终从我们这里获得最新的新闻和更新。

            易欧

            易欧是一款多链钱包,支持多条区块链,包括BTC、ETH、BSC、TRON、Aptos、Polygon、Solana、Cosmos、Polkadot、EOS、IOST等。您可以在一个平台上方便地管理多种数字资产,无需频繁切换钱包。
            我们致力于为您提供最安全的数字资产管理解决方案,让您能够安心地掌控自己的财富。无论您是普通用户还是专业投资者,易欧都是您信赖的选择。

            • facebook
            • twitter
            • google
            • linkedin

            2003-2025 易欧 @版权所有|网站地图|辽ICP备19003898号-1

                    <time date-time="a8n01zq"></time><tt dir="1b6gmqz"></tt><ul id="ppa731x"></ul><sub date-time="rqb1kwc"></sub><dl draggable="y7ldmwm"></dl><em dropzone="mu_n8ld"></em><u dropzone="t3bbfl2"></u><noscript lang="s6764ps"></noscript><pre draggable="g4ok_rc"></pre><big draggable="ie__lna"></big><bdo draggable="1_ou70t"></bdo><i id="6s4tcbk"></i><del draggable="riyw8od"></del><big dropzone="xf844e5"></big><font draggable="e9pm5tp"></font><ol id="lha6072"></ol><sub draggable="oc_eoii"></sub><em dropzone="xe_r2li"></em><noframes dropzone="w2ask4c">
                                    Login Now
                                    We'll never share your email with anyone else.

                                    Don't have an account?

                                          Register Now

                                          By clicking Register, I agree to your terms